Understanding AI Rate Comparison
AI rate comparison uses artificial intelligence to scan dozens or even hundreds of mortgage lenders at once. Instead of visiting each lender’s website or calling them one by one, the AI tool quickly gathers current interest rates, fees, and loan terms. It then presents the results in an easy-to-read format, often ranking the best deals for your situation.
The technology learns what factors matter most to borrowers, such as loan amount, credit score range, and property type. When you enter your basic information, the AI matches you with lenders that fit your profile. This process saves hours of manual research and helps you see offers you might otherwise miss. Why Mortgage Rates and Loan Terms Matter
Your mortgage rate directly affects your monthly payment and the total cost of your home over time. Even a small difference of 0.25% can add up to thousands of dollars over a 30-year loan. Understanding rate comparison helps you see how one lender’s offer might save you significantly compared to another.
Loan terms also play a big role. A 15-year mortgage usually has a lower rate than a 30-year loan, but the monthly payment is higher. By comparing both rates and terms side by side, you can choose a loan that fits your budget and your long-term financial goals. Common Mortgage Options
There are several types of home loans, and each works differently. Knowing the basics helps you understand what lenders are offering when you compare rates.
The most common mortgage types include:
- Fixed-rate mortgages , The interest rate stays the same for the entire loan term, giving you predictable monthly payments.
- Adjustable-rate mortgages (ARMs) , The rate starts lower but can change after a set period, usually based on market conditions.
- FHA loans , Backed by the Federal Housing Administration, these loans often require smaller down payments and are popular with first-time buyers.
- VA loans , Available to eligible veterans and active-duty military, VA loans often offer competitive rates and no down payment.
- Refinancing loans , These replace your current mortgage with a new one, often at a lower rate or with different terms.
Each option has pros and cons, and comparing rates across loan types helps you find the best fit for your situation.
How the Mortgage Approval Process Works
Getting approved for a mortgage involves several steps, but understanding the process makes it less intimidating. Lenders want to confirm that you can repay the loan, so they review your finances carefully.
The typical approval process includes:
- Credit review , Lenders check your credit score and history to assess your reliability.
- Income verification , You provide pay stubs, tax returns, and other documents to prove your income.
- Loan pre-approval , The lender gives you an estimate of how much you can borrow based on your financial profile.
- Property evaluation , An appraiser determines the home’s value to ensure it matches the loan amount.
- Final loan approval , After all checks pass, the lender funds the loan so you can close on the home.

Factors That Affect Mortgage Approval
Lenders look at several key factors when deciding whether to approve your loan. Knowing these factors helps you prepare and improve your chances of getting a good rate.
Key factors lenders consider include:
- Credit score , A higher score usually qualifies you for better rates.
- Income stability , Steady employment and reliable income show lenders you can make payments.
- Debt-to-income ratio , This compares your monthly debt payments to your income. A lower ratio is better.
- Down payment amount , A larger down payment reduces the lender’s risk and can lower your rate.
- Property value , The home must appraise for at least the loan amount to secure financing.
Improving these areas before you apply can help you qualify for more favorable terms.
What Affects Mortgage Rates
Mortgage rates change daily based on a mix of market forces and personal factors. Understanding what influences your rate helps you know when to lock in a deal.
Major factors that affect mortgage rates include:
- Market conditions , Economic news, inflation, and Federal Reserve policies cause rates to rise or fall.
- Credit profile , Your credit score and history directly impact the rate you are offered.
- Loan term , Shorter terms like 15 years usually have lower rates than 30-year loans.
- Property type , Rates can vary for single-family homes, condos, or investment properties.

Tips for Choosing the Right Lender
Choosing a lender is about more than just the lowest rate. You want a company that communicates clearly, offers reliable service, and provides terms that fit your life.
Useful tips for picking a lender include:
- Compare multiple lenders , Use AI rate comparison tools to see offers from several lenders side by side.
- Review loan terms carefully , Look at the APR, not just the interest rate, to understand the full cost.
- Ask about hidden fees , Some lenders charge origination fees, processing fees, or prepayment penalties.
- Check customer reviews , See what other borrowers say about the lender’s responsiveness and reliability.

Is AI rate comparison free to use?
Most AI mortgage comparison tools are free for borrowers. They earn money through referral fees from lenders when you apply or close a loan. You can browse offers without any cost or obligation.

Will comparing rates hurt my credit score?
No, because most AI comparison tools use a soft credit check that does not affect your score. Only when you formally apply for a loan does a hard inquiry occur. You can compare freely without worry.
Can I negotiate with lenders after seeing AI comparison results?
Yes, having multiple offers gives you leverage. You can show one lender a better offer from another and ask if they can match or beat it. Many lenders are willing to compete for your business.
